Tv Mount

We just purchased a Jayfeather X17Z and The previous owner indicated that we didn’t have the correct tv or mount to move the tv outside. I have the kebloc mount on the outside and the bracket to connect to the tv (x-shaped), however i cant seem to figure out how this mounting bracket connects to the inside locking swivel stand above the refrigerator. Has anybody had this same issue? Do I need a different stand or bracket? I also have an issue with the bracket not working with the FURRION tv, mounting holes don’t allow the bolts to rotate since they’re so close to the center connector.

I want to add to this old post. I , too, just got a used 2017 x17z, with the 24in Furrion TV attached to their proprietary tv stand that goes ontop of the Fridge. I also had the X frame like in your picture as well. Which does not attach to the stand mount. I also have the Kebloc installed on the outside. And the 75x75 mount on the TV really does not fit the Xframe. It is so tight. I am thinking about finding a plate that I can adapt the 75 to 100 size on the tv. Really poor, strange design. Not sure why they factory install Kebloc on outside that cant be used without hassle. What I am doing is buying another Kebloc block mount (like outside) and I am gonna attach it to the wall to the left of the fridge (outer Bathroom wall) there is a 1x2 stud in there about 7 inches from the wall.
